Why More Homeowners Choose Artificial Turf
Your natural lawn needs constant attention. Mowing every week, watering during dry spells, fertilizing multiple times per year, fighting weeds, dealing with brown patches. It adds up to hours of work and hundreds or thousands of dollars in maintenance costs every year. For many homeowners, that time and money could be better spent elsewhere.
That is why artificial turf has become so popular here in Channelview, TX. Modern synthetic grass looks and feels remarkably like natural grass, but without the endless maintenance. No more mowing, no more watering, no more fertilizer. Your lawn stays green and perfect through every season, including the hot summer months when natural grass struggles.
The technology has improved dramatically in recent years. Early artificial turf looked fake and felt like plastic carpet. Today's products feature varied blade heights, natural color variations, and soft textures that feel comfortable underfoot. Most people cannot tell the difference from across the yard.
Artificial turf works especially well for problem areas where natural grass struggles. Shady spots under trees, high-traffic play areas, dog runs, and slopes that are hard to mow all become easy with synthetic grass. Our Professional Installation Process
Quality installation makes all the difference with artificial turf. Poor installation leads to wrinkles, drainage problems, and turf that fails within a few years. We follow proven methods that ensure your new lawn looks great and lasts for 15 to 20 years or more.
Step-by-Step Installation
- •Remove existing grass and vegetation to proper depth
- •Grade and level the base for proper drainage and appearance
- •Install weed barrier fabric to prevent future growth
- •Add and compact crushed stone base for stability and drainage
- •Roll out and position turf sections with proper grain direction
- •Join seams with adhesive and seaming tape for invisible connections
- •Secure edges with stakes or bender board for long-term stability
- •Apply infill material to support blades and add cushioning
- •Power broom to stand blades upright and distribute infill

Understanding Costs and Long-Term Value
Let us be straight about costs. Artificial turf installation is not cheap. Depending on your yard size and turf selection, expect to invest somewhere between 8 and 15 dollars per square foot. For a typical 1,000 square foot lawn, that means 8,000 to 15,000 dollars total.
That sounds like a lot compared to sod installation, which runs about 1 to 3 dollars per square foot. But the comparison is not quite fair because you need to factor in long-term maintenance costs.
The typical homeowner spends 1,500 to 2,500 dollars per year maintaining a natural lawn. That includes mowing (or lawn service), water, fertilizer, weed control, equipment, and repairs. Over 10 years, maintenance costs add up to 15,000 to 25,000 dollars. Artificial turf needs minimal maintenance beyond occasional rinsing and brushing, costing less than 200 dollars per year.
Most artificial turf installations pay for themselves within 5 to 8 years through eliminated maintenance costs and water savings. After that, you are actually saving money while enjoying a perfect lawn year-round. The environmental benefits are significant too, with water savings of 50,000 to 70,000 gallons per year for an average lawn.
